Ecuador mayor survives assassination attempt

An advertisement for Ecuadorian presidential candidate for the Movimiento Revolucion Ciudadana party, Luisa Gonzalez, is seen in Canuto, Ecuador, on August 19.//AFP

The mayor of an Ecuadoran city said Saturday he was the victim of an attempted assassination, a day before the country goes to the polls in general elections.

Francisco Tamariz, the mayor of the coastal town of La Libertad, said he escaped unharmed from the Friday evening attack, in which gunmen fired 30 shots at his vehicle.

“They tried to kill me,” Tamariz said on X, formerly known as Twitter, adding that several people had witnessed the shooting.

In a subsequent Facebook post, he said he was returning late Friday night from nearby Guayaquil when two gunmen stepped out of a police car and opened fire on his armored van.
